Efficiency Enhancers: Pistons, Crankshafts, and Valves

Pistons, crankshafts, and valves are essential elements of the engine that contribute to its efficiency. Worn-out pistons can cause engine wear and reduce efficiency. Replacing them with high-quality ones is crucial. Crankshafts, if misaligned, can cause vibrations and reduce lifespan. Regular checks are necessary to ensure they are properly aligned. Valves, especially in internal combustion engines, play a significant role in fuel efficiency. Upgrading to higher-quality valves can lead to better performance. For instance, better sealing valves can help optimize combustion, leading to cleaner and more efficient engine operation.


Thermo Management: Radiators and Coolants

Thermal management is vital for maintaining engine performance. A well-designed radiator efficiently cools the engine, preventing overheating and ensuring optimal performance. Upgrading to a higher capacity radiator or switching to a more efficient coolant can significantly improve thermal management. Additionally, the radiator's design, whether air-cooled or water-cooled, affects performance. A water-cooled system might be more effective in high-temperature environments, whereas an air-cooled system might be more suitable for environments with better airflow.


Optimizing Air Flow: Intakes and Exits

Proper air intake and exhaust systems are crucial for engine performance. Air filters ensure fresh and clean air flows into the engine, enhancing combustion efficiency. Intake manifolds distribute air evenly to all cylinders, preventing detonation. Headers and exhaust systems direct exhaust gases efficiently, reducing backpressure and improving overall performance. Upgrading these systems can lead to better horsepower, torque, and smoother operation. For example, replacing a restrictive air filter with a high-flow filter can significantly increase the amount of air flowing into the engine, producing more power.

DIY or Pro? Making the Right Decision

Upgrading motor parts can be a complex process, and the decision to do it yourself or with a professional hinges on several factors. DIY offers cost and time savings, but it requires expertise and the right tools. Professional installation ensures proper fitment and comes with warranties, adding peace of mind. Its essential to weigh these factors based on your specific needs and budget. For example, if youre a DIY enthusiast with the right tools and expertise, upgrading your cars engine could save you money in the long run. However, if you lack the necessary skills, a professional mechanic can ensure that the upgrade is done correctly, leading to better performance and fewer issues.
